Interesting article about Adobe AIR in this month’s Adobe Edge newsletter: Get up to speed on Adobe AIR.
There’s a video about Adobe AIR too.
Adobe AIR allows you to develop rich Internet applications (RIAs) for the desktop using either:
- XHTML, CSS and JavaScript
- Adobe Flash
- Adobe Flex
The fact that it allows you to develop desktop applications entirely in XHTML, CSS and JavaScript is pretty cool.
